Abstract

The invention discloses a non-rotating brush pipe scraper which comprises a mandrel, a right-rotating brush body, a positioning sleeve, a left-rotating brush body and a lower joint, wherein the lower end of the mandrel is fixedly connected with the lower joint in a threaded manner, the right-rotating brush body, the positioning sleeve and the left-rotating brush body are sleeved on the mandrel, the right-rotating brush body and the left-rotating brush body are respectively connected to two ends of the positioning sleeve, a right-rotating spiral convex rib and a left-rotating spiral convex rib are respectively arranged on the outer walls of the right-rotating brush body and the left-rotating brush body, mounting holes are uniformly distributed on the right-rotating spiral convex rib and the left-rotating spiral convex rib, and a floating brush device is fixed in each mounting hole. The brushes of each floating brush device are distributed in a three-point mode, so that the uniform stress of a single floating brush device is ensured, a rotating force is provided for a single-point brush in the upper scraping pipe and the lower scraping pipe, and the single brush does not rotate in a fixed mode, so that the oil sleeve can be better cleaned.

Description

Non-rotating brush pipe scraper
Technical Field
The invention relates to a non-rotating brush pipe scraper, belonging to the technical field of oil field downhole tools.
Background
The scraper is a casing cleaning tool, widely used in well drilling and well repairing, and has the main function of cleaning the inner surface of the oil casing to provide a clean oil casing for the next well cementing and well completing. However, most of the existing brush scrapers have the following problems: 1. the brush is easy to fall off, and the requirement of cleaning the sleeve cannot be met; 2. the structure is complex, the processing difficulty is high, the processing period is long, and the current production mode which requires zero stock and short delivery period cannot be ensured; 3. the maintenance is inconvenient, the whole brush body needs to be replaced due to the conventional structure, the disassembly and assembly time is long, and the maintenance cost is high.
Disclosure of Invention
The invention aims to provide a non-rotating brush pipe scraper to save product cost, reduce processing difficulty, shorten processing period and reduce assembly difficulty.
The technical scheme of the invention is as follows: the utility model provides a non-rotary brush scraper, includes mandrel, the dextrorotation brush body, position sleeve, the levogyration brush body and lower clutch, the lower extreme and the lower clutch threaded connection of mandrel are fixed, and the cover has the dextrorotation brush body, position sleeve and the levogyration brush body on the mandrel, and the dextrorotation brush body is connected respectively at the both ends of position sleeve with the levogyration brush body, is provided with dextrorotation spiral bead and levogyration spiral bead on the outer wall of the dextrorotation brush body and the levogyration brush body respectively, all the equipartition has the mounting hole on dextrorotation spiral bead and levogyration spiral bead, is fixed with unsteady brush device in every mounting hole.
Furthermore, the right-handed spiral bead and the left-handed spiral bead are respectively and uniformly distributed on the outer walls of the right-handed brush body and the left-handed brush body.
Furthermore, the inner hole of the right-handed rotating brush body or the left-handed rotating brush body is internally provided with a wear-resistant sleeve in a pressing way.
Furthermore, both ends of the locating sleeve are provided with first rectangular teeth, second rectangular teeth matched with the first rectangular teeth are arranged at the end parts of the right-handed rotating brush body and the left-handed rotating brush body, and gaps are reserved between the first rectangular teeth and the second rectangular teeth.
Furthermore, the floating brush device comprises a brush fixing seat arranged in the mounting hole and a spring arranged at the bottom of the brush fixing seat, three through fixing holes are uniformly distributed in the brush fixing seat, a brush is fixed in each fixing hole, a supporting sleeve is sleeved outside the brush fixing seat, a half ring is sleeved outside the supporting sleeve and clamped in the mounting hole, an elastic check ring is sleeved at the upper end of the outside of the brush fixing seat, the bottom of the elastic check ring is in contact with the top of the supporting sleeve, and the elastic check ring is clamped in the mounting hole.
Furthermore, the lower end of the brush is welded and fixed with the brush fixing seat.
Further, a sealing ring is arranged at the joint of the mandrel and the lower joint.
Due to the adoption of the technical scheme, the invention has the advantages that:
1. the structure is simple, the production and processing period is short, and the cost is saved;
2. the brush is embedded into the brush fixing seat in a through mode and is welded with the brush fixing seat, so that the firmness of the brush is guaranteed;
3. the hairbrushes are distributed in a spiral point mode, 360-degree coverage is guaranteed, and the use of the whole pipe scraper is not influenced when one hairbrush is damaged;
4. the brush of each floating brush device is distributed in a three-point mode, the uniform stress of the single floating brush device is guaranteed, a rotating force is provided for the single-point brush in the upper scraping pipe and the lower scraping pipe, the single brush is not fixed, and the effect of better cleaning an oil sleeve is achieved.
5. The right-handed brush body and the left-handed brush body are symmetrically arranged at two ends of the positioning sleeve in a left-right rotation mode, and are matched and connected with the positioning sleeve in the middle through the rectangular teeth with certain gaps, and in the up-down scraping pipe, due to the fact that the right-handed brush body and the left-handed brush body are different in rotation direction, a circumferential instant acceleration impact force is exerted on the inner surface of the oil sleeve, and a better cleaning effect is achieved.

Detailed Description
In order to make the objects, technical solutions and advantages of the present invention more apparent, the present invention will be further described in detail with reference to the accompanying drawings and examples.
The embodiment of the invention comprises the following steps: the non-rotating brush pipe scraper is shown in figure 1, and comprises a mandrel 1, a right-handed brush body 3, a positioning sleeve 4, a left-handed brush body 5 and a lower joint 6, wherein the lower end of the mandrel 1 is fixedly connected with the lower joint 6 through threads, and a sealing ring 12 is arranged at the joint of the mandrel 1 and the lower joint 6. The right-handed brush body 3, the locating sleeve 4 and the left-handed brush body 5 are sleeved on the mandrel 1, the right-handed brush body 3 and the left-handed brush body 5 are connected to two ends of the locating sleeve 4 respectively, the right-handed spiral rib 13 and the left-handed spiral rib 14 are arranged on the outer walls of the right-handed brush body 3 and the left-handed brush body 5 respectively, mounting holes are uniformly distributed in the right-handed spiral rib 13 and the left-handed spiral rib 14, and a floating brush device is fixed in each mounting hole. The right-handed spiral rib 13 and the left-handed spiral rib 14 are respectively and uniformly distributed on the outer walls of the right-handed brush body 3 and the left-handed brush body 5. The wear-resistant sleeve 2 is pressed in the inner hole of the right-handed rotating brush body 3 or the left-handed rotating brush body 5, so that the service life of the right-handed rotating brush body 3 or the left-handed rotating brush body 5 is prolonged. The both ends of position sleeve 4 all are provided with first rectangle tooth, are provided with the second rectangle tooth with first rectangle tooth complex at the tip of right-handed brush body 3 and the left-handed brush body 5, and reserve the clearance between first rectangle tooth and the second rectangle tooth.
Referring to fig. 2, the floating brush device includes a brush holder 8 disposed in the mounting hole and a spring 7 disposed at the bottom of the brush holder 8, three fixing holes are uniformly distributed on the brush holder 8, a brush 15 is fixed in each fixing hole, a support sleeve 10 is sleeved outside the brush holder 8, a half ring 9 is sleeved outside the support sleeve 10, the half ring 9 is clamped in the mounting hole, an elastic collar 11 is sleeved on the upper end of the outside of the brush holder 8, the bottom of the elastic collar 11 contacts with the top of the support sleeve 10, and the elastic collar 11 is clamped in the mounting hole. The lower extreme and the brush fixing base 8 welded fastening of brush 15, brush 15 adopt through type to implant brush fixing base 8 and with the welding of brush fixing base 8, have guaranteed brush 15's fastness. The hairbrush 15 adopts spiral point type distribution, which ensures 360-degree coverage, and the use of the whole pipe scraper is not influenced by the damage of one hairbrush 15; the brush 15 of each floating brush device is distributed in a three-point mode, so that the uniform stress of the single floating brush device is guaranteed, a rotating force is provided for the single-point brush in the upper and lower scraping pipes, and the single brush is rotated without a fixed mode, so that the effect of better cleaning an oil sleeve is achieved. The right-handed brush body 3 and the left-handed brush body 5 are symmetrically arranged at two ends of the positioning sleeve 4 in a left-right rotating mode, and are connected with the positioning sleeve 4 in the middle through rectangular teeth with a certain gap in a matching mode.
